Latest Patents

Yuanjian Zhang holds a patent for a "Pullout resistance measuring device and method based on anchor plate foundation of submarine slope site." This invention discloses a sophisticated measuring device that includes a support, a moving beam, a hoisting mechanism, a cylinder device, a pulley assembly, a soil sample, a spiral anchor, a traction rope, and a force measuring device. The design allows for accurate measurement of pullout resistance, which is crucial for ensuring the stability of submarine slope sites.
